Granite City’s Capt. Dave Jenkins directs the operator of an M1158 Heavy Expanded Water Tender Truck from the Granite City based 375 Engineer Firefighting Detachment at Locks 27. The ability to get the 2500 gallon capacity of the HEWATT close to the action would be critical in a real emergency at the facility, due to a lack of close fire hydrants. The St. Louis District Corps of Engineers, coordinated with local fire departments and first responders to conduct an exercise in which a towboat inside the lock chamber had an emergency and required assistance.
